Can any auto body shop repair a Tesla, or do I need a specialist?
While any general auto body shop can perform minor cosmetic work, repairing a Tesla often requires a specialist due to its unique aluminum construction, battery integration, and complex electronic systems. Specialized knowledge ensures proper safety and performance restoration.

What's the difference between a Tesla-approved and a Tesla-certified collision center in Los Angeles?
While both indicate a level of capability, a Tesla-certified center typically meets more stringent requirements set by Tesla itself, often involving specific training programs, tooling, and a commitment to using Tesla-approved repair procedures.
